Landing Page CRO Audit is a skill that takes a landing page URL and produces a structured Conversion Rate Optimization audit. It examines page structure, messaging clarity, and call-to-action effectiveness, adapting its analysis to the stated goal type such as lead generation, SaaS sign-up, or e-commerce. Rather than returning generic advice, it follows an Observation → Hypothesis → Recommendation sequence designed to ground every finding in conversion science.
The skill performs directional competitor benchmarking to surface missed opportunities and gaps in unique value proposition communication. It identifies specific conversion blockers including cognitive load issues, missing social proof, and weak above-the-fold messaging. Output is delivered in two formats: a detailed Markdown report suitable for client proposals or slide decks, and machine-readable JSON for integration into internal dashboards or client portals.
Each audit includes a prioritized list of test ideas, a friction analysis, and a competitive landscape summary. The structured output format is intended to reduce the manual effort required for agencies and growth marketers to produce client-ready deliverables. Because it enforces a defined audit framework rather than open-ended prompting, findings are consistent and traceable to specific on-page evidence. This skill is appropriate when a practitioner needs a repeatable, documented audit process across multiple landing pages rather than ad hoc feedback.
